Added some basic controls to the Android version, replaced the sky dome with a sky box, decreased view distance, optimized tree processing...
It now runs with full collision detection @9-13fps, which actually feels better than it sounds. However, there's no game logic except for the plants' visibility processing...which seems to be slower than the collision detection, which is odd. Anyway, this scene renders @ 13fps: